There is an element to the “suicide booth” that is seldom considered. This is the double question of an analysis of who is being killed and why, and what the long term consequences of this might be.

Officially, it is “Those with terminal illness and severe physical and mental illnesses, and people with incurable mental illnesses.” But as is plainly obvious, this could be very encompassing.

Officially, as of March 2008, Dignitas had thus far killed 840 people. “Most people coming to Dignitas do not plan to die but need insurance in case their illness becomes intolerable. Of those who receive the green light, 70% never return.”

(I think they meant to say “assurance” that Dignitas will kill them in the future if they request it.)

“21% of people receiving assisted dying in Dignitas do not have a terminal or progressive illness, but rather ‘weariness of life’.”

(There was no follow up to this statement. Is this a “green light” or not?)
